Why Pre Purchase Building Inspections Are Vital

You’ve found an apartment that appears like it meets all the criteria. The real estate agent says it’s solidly constructed and your DIY professional friend says it looks great. Do you really need to get it checked?

If you are buying a house without conducting a pre purchase inspection and you be left with expensive issues that may not have been discovered, but you may severely limit the ability to claim damages if the house was to be stricken with significant problems.

A pre-purchase building inspection report prepared by an certified Pakipaki building inspector will highlight any flaws the property has, indicate any potential issues and highlight areas that can be improved. This makes sure that house buyers don’t have any nasty unexpected costs and provides you with the opportunity to negotiate a lower price.

We inspect the entire building and find any major flaws, future or urgent maintenance issues or problems due to gradual decline. We are looking for structural issues and any indications that the house is not in good repair, issues caused by deferred maintenance such as weatherboards rotting due to peeling paint and areas with damp or mould.

Warnings & Red Flags

Any of the following could be costly to deal with:

Black plastic piping: You should look for them if your home was constructed or rebuilt around the late 1970s to early 1980s. They have been known to leak. Insurance companies won’t cover any damages caused by this piping, in the event that you knew they were there.

Weathersideexterior cladding: The weatherboard is known for its leaks. If your household was constructed in the early 80s , it might have Weatherside.

Cladding made of Plaster: Used in the 1980s until the mid-2000s many "leaky houses" have this cladding. The exterior walls usually have a smooth, unbroken appearance.

Asbestos products: It was widely used from the the mid-1940s through the mid-1980s. It could be found placed on roofs, ceilings, under lino, fencing. If you find asbestos in a property, get specialist advice about the risks it poses, the very best way it might be removed, the length of time it will take to removeit, and the removal cost.

Pre-Purchase Building & House Inspections Pakipaki

Our comprehensive pre purchase inspection will pinpoint any areas that might require some attention.

  • An in-depth assessment of the structural integrity and weather-tightness of the visible parts.
  • An assessment on the solutions that the home receives (given reasonable access).
  • A brief overview of outbuildings immediately surrounding grounds, as well as site drainage.
  • Non-invasive moisture testing in areas of high risk and potentially hazard like window and door penetrations and wet rooms (bathrooms laundry, etc.) is part of the standard service we offer.
  • Identification of maintenance-related items.
  • Recognising additions and alterations post construction that was originally constructed, requiring a permit or consent.

Having access to your house inspection report available will help you make an informed decision going into the purchase.
